Lot 3174: Civil War Merrill First Type Breech Loading Percussion Carbine

Estimated Price: $2,500 - $4,000

Civil War Merrill First Type Breech Loading Percussion Saddle Ring Carbine

Manufacturer: Merrill James H
Model: Single Shot-Rifle
Type: Rifle
Gauge: 54
Barrel: 22 1/8 inch round
Finish: blue/casehardened
Grip:
Stock: walnut

Description:

Just under 14,500 Merrill carbines were manufactured in two variations during the Civil War. This example is the first type with slightly different stock contours, a patch box, and the early knurled latch. Merrill carbines were almost exclusively issued to cavalry units during the war, including units from New York, Pennsylvania, New Jersey, Indiana, Wisconsin, Kentucky, and Delaware. The top of the loading lever is marked "J.H. MERRILL BALTO./PAT. JULY .1858." at the breech and the serial number on the arm. The lock plate is marked "J.H.MERRILL BALTO./PAT. JULY. 1858./APL 9. MAY 21-28-61." at the front and is marked with the serial number behind the hammer. The barrel has a three-leaf rear sight and a fixed front blade front sight. The left stock flat has a saddle ring bar.

Rating Definition:

Good with mottled gray and brown patina, aged patina on the brass, and moderate overall wear, including some pitting. The heavily worn stock is fair and has moderate overall wear, including some chipping along the edges, some splits in the grains, and moderate erosion. Mechanically excellent.
